<br />b. <br /> <br />Professional Development Reimbursement - Reimbursement for authorized <br />personal development and improvements will be granted to Executive <br />Management up to a maximum of $750.00 per fiscal year. The following items <br />are examples: Civic, community and professional organizations; professional <br />development costs such as purchase of personal computer equipment's, tuition <br />for job related seminars, conferences and educational work or other professional <br />development membership costs not included in the departmental budget. <br /> <br />Professional development requires approval by both the Department Head and <br />City Manager. <br /> <br />c. <br /> <br />Auto Allowance - Executive Management employees who are required to keep <br />available a privately-owned vehicle for use in traveling on City business during <br />his/her working days as a condition of employment shall receive an amount <br />equal to estimated actual costs, including costs of fuel, maintenance, repairs <br />insurance and depreciation, which amount shall not exceed $400.00 per month <br />for Department Heads and $300.00 for Division Managers. <br /> <br />Executive Management employees may receive additional compensation based <br />on the current prescribed IRS mileage reimbursement rate per mile for each mile <br />in excess of 1,500. Mileage records shall be maintained for establishing such <br />payment. <br /> <br />Executive Management employees may be eligible to receive a city vehicle in-lieu <br />of auto allowance upon authorization from the City Manager. <br /> <br />d. <br /> <br />Uniform Reimbursement - Uniform reimbursement for items including <br />equipment or other materials are eligible for reimbursement by the Fire Chief, <br />Police Chief and Police Captains up a maximum of $700.00 <br /> <br />A statement of expense form, along with receipts, must be submitted for <br />approval to the City Manager. Upon approval, the City Manager will forward the <br />form to Finance who will process the reimbursement check to the employee. <br /> <br />e. <br /> <br />Other Expenses - Upon approval of the City Manager and department head, <br />the City will reimburse employees for expenses incurred in performance of their <br />assigned job duties when such other expenses are other than, or in addition to, <br />expenses based upon mileage transportation costs. <br /> <br />f. <br /> <br />Compensation for Vehicular Damaae - An employee may be compensated <br />by the City for property damage to a private vehicle owned by the employee or <br />his/her spouse, provided that at the time the damage occurred the employee <br />was using the vehicle within the scope of his/her employment and directly in <br />pursuit of City business.
